# CamelCamelCamel Alerts
Automatically monitor your CamelCamelCamel RSS feed for Amazon price drops and get notified on Telegram.
## Quick Start
1. **Get your RSS feed URL** from CamelCamelCamel: - Go to https://camelcamelcamel.com/ and set up price alerts - Get your personal RSS feed URL (format: `https://camelcamelcamel.com/alerts/YOUR_UNIQUE_ID.xml`)
2. **Create a cron job** with YOUR feed URL (not someone else's!):
```bash cron add \ --job '{ "name": "camelcamelcamel-monitor", "schedule": "0 */12 * * *", "task": "Monitor CamelCamelCamel price alerts", "command": "python3 /path/to/scripts/fetch_rss.py https://camelcamelcamel.com/alerts/YOUR_UNIQUE_ID.xml" }' ```
**Important**: Replace `YOUR_UNIQUE_ID` with your own feed ID from step 1. Each person needs their own feed URL!
3. **Clawdbot will**: - Fetch your feed every 4 hours - Detect new price alerts - Send you Telegram notifications
## How It Works
The skill uses two components:
### `scripts/fetch_rss.py` - Fetches your CamelCamelCamel RSS feed - Parses price alert items - Compares against local cache to find new alerts - Outputs JSON with new items detected - Caches item hashes to avoid duplicate notifications
### Cron Integration - Runs on a schedule you define - Triggers fetch_rss.py - Can be configured to run hourly, every 4 hours, daily, etc.

## Alert Cache
The script maintains a cache at `/tmp/camelcamelcamel/cache.json` to track which alerts have been notified. This prevents duplicate notifications.
**Clear the cache** to re-test notifications: ```bash rm /tmp/camelcamelcamel/cache.json ```

## Technical Details
- **Language**: Python 3 (built-in libraries only) - **Cache**: JSON file at `/tmp/camelcamelcamel/cache.json` - **Feed Format**: Standard RSS/XML - **Dependencies**: None beyond Python standard library - **Timeout**: 10 seconds per feed fetch
## Troubleshooting
If you're not receiving notifications:
1. **Verify the feed URL** works in your browser 2. **Check the cron job** exists: `cron list` 3. **Test manually**: ```bash python3 scripts/fetch_rss.py <YOUR_FEED_URL> /tmp/camelcamelcamel ``` 4. **Clear the cache** to reset: ```bash rm /tmp/camelcamelcamel/cache.json ``` 5. **Check Telegram** is configured in Clawdbot
